A great thing to do.

 

Cheap £1 reading glasses and USB memory sticks are popular to- avoid felt pens.

 

Some airlines have provided free extra baggage allowances in the past. They will also offer advice on packaging, labelling and customs.

 

Cuba does not regard itself as a third world country and neither do its people.

Individuals can be quietly offended by reference to "charity"and you could cause offence to the 'politicos'. Many people see their situation as being due to their neighbours economic blockade and not under development.
